Is 701 Noe St rent-controlled?

San Francisco's Rent Ordinance caps rent increases and provides eviction protection for most residential units built before 1979 with 2+ units. Here's how this building scores.

The 701 Noe Street property is a three-story, two-unit multi-family residential building located in the Eureka Valley/Dolores Heights neighborhood. Built in 1969 and owned by the Qaqundah Family Living Trust, this flat/duplex structure has experienced several significant compliance issues over its history. Most notably, there are multiple active and past violations related to unauthorized modifications to the garage door, including the installation of windows without proper permits between 2003 and 2014. In 2014, there were additional concerns regarding an allegedly unauthorized basement unit installation, though this violation was eventually marked as not active by October 2014. A repair permit for the garage door was completed in 2014 at a cost of $1,000, and there is also an expired permit from 1992 related to driveway repairs.

The building has faced recurring concerns about unauthorized units and modifications, with multiple complaints filed between 1999 and 2003 regarding illegal units and modifications to the garage and ground floor. Recent maintenance issues have been documented through 311 calls, including reports of sewer problems, flooding, and various street cleaning matters between 2022 and 2025. While there was one fire-related incident in 2018 regarding weeds and grass, it was marked "No Access To Building" and does not appear to have posed any substantial risk. The property has also experienced occasional municipal service issues, including reports of abandoned vehicles and sidewalk cleaning needs, with the most recent incidents occurring between 2022 and 2025.

How 701 Noe St's risk score is calculated

We trained a model on 7 years of SF DBI inspection data — notice of violation filings, complaint history, and owner track records. It estimates the probability that DBI inspectors will issue a Notice of Violation at this address in the next 12 months. Lower % = safer.
